 The Skeletal System
o The skeletal system is made up of three main components:
 Bones
 Cartilages
 Ligaments
o These components are tightly joined together, meaning they are connected in
a way that creates a unified structure.
o Together, they form a strong and flexible framework that supports the entire
body.
 “Strong” refers to the ability to withstand force and protect internal
organs.
 “Flexible” refers to the ability to allow movement without breaking.




Cartilage

 Cartilage is described as the embryonic forerunner of most bones, meaning:
o During early development (in embryos), cartilage appears first.
o Later, most of this cartilage is replaced by bone as the skeleton matures.
 In the mature skeleton, cartilage does not disappear completely.
o Instead, it covers many joint surfaces.
o This covering helps joints move smoothly and reduces friction during
movement.



Ligaments

 Ligaments are structures that hold bones together at joints.
o They act as stabilizing connections between bones.
o Their purpose is to maintain proper alignment and prevent excessive
movement at joints.



Tendons

 Tendons are structurally similar to ligaments:
o Both are strong connective tissues.
 The key difference (as stated) is their attachment:
o Tendons attach muscles to bones, allowing muscles to move the skeleton
when they contract.




Variety of Bone Shapes

,  Bones come in a wide variety of shapes.
 These shapes are correlated with their different protective and locomotor
(movement-related) functions.
o This means the shape of each bone is related to the specific job it performs.




Flat Bones
 Most cranial bones (bones of the skull) are flat bones.
 Flat bones are described as thin, curved plates.
 Example:
o The paired parietal bones, which form the dome of the top of the head, are
flat bones.
 Other bones that are also classified as flat bones include:
o Sternum (breastbone)
o Scapula (shoulder blade)
o Ribs
o Hip bones




Long Bones
 The most important bones for body movement are the long bones of the limbs.
 Examples of long bones in the arm and forearm:
o Humerus
o Radius
o Ulna
 Examples of long bones in the thigh and leg:
o Femur
o Tibia
o Fibula
 Examples of long bones in the hands and feet:
o Metacarpals (hand)
o Metatarsals (foot)
o Phalanges (fingers and toes)
 Long bones function like crowbars, acting as rigid levers.
o These levers are acted on by skeletal muscles.
o This interaction produces major body movements.
